Looks like we're on for a June games day (knock on wood, please!)

Where: Naka Lifelong Learning Center near Kamimaezu
When: June 28, 9am to 4pm
This venue has rather limited parking that fills up quick, so if you plan to drive, get there early!
Cost is 500 yen for the day if you plan to play anything, as per usual.

Please bring a mask so we can practice social distancing.
